Evanston, WY welder salary overview (2026 est., based on 2025 BLS)

The welder salary in Evanston, WY, is projected to reach a median annual figure of $50,192 in 2026, reflecting local estimates based on 2025 BLS OEWS data, adjusted for regional cost factors. Welders in this city can expect to see earnings ranging from $41,069 at the lower end (P10) to as high as $65,929 for the most experienced professionals (P90). Given that the national median income for welders stands at $55,895, this positions Evanston’s compensation approximately 10.20% below the national average. Welder Job Market in Evanston

A tight job market with only six welders currently employed in Evanston showcases the localized demand for this profession. The cost-of-living index in Evanston sits at 95.8, suggesting that while welder pay in Evanston WY may be lower compared to the national average, the overall living expenses might also be more manageable for residents. Among the local employers, those involved in oil and gas pipeline welding often provide the best compensation, particularly when it comes to travel work that can include per-diem benefits. The diversity in potential earnings reflects the varying skill levels and specializations—certifications like 6G pipe welding and ASME IX can substantially increase wages. Welders pursuing specialties such as underwater or nuclear work can further enhance their pay potential.
